Latest Patents

One of Carl Mayer’s latest patents focuses on controlling the configuration of computer systems. This invention involves the use of exchangeable components, each equipped with identification means for storing an identifier. The patent outlines a process where a pair of private and public keys is generated for each accepted manufacturer of the exchangeable components, as well as for the computer system itself. This ensures secure identification and authentication of components. Furthermore, the system receives configuration data that includes encrypted identity records, allowing for a comparison between expected and actual components attached to the system. Such innovations aim to enhance the reliability and security of computer systems in varied applications.
